It traces the historical evolution of syphilis as a medical condition, from its first significant outbreak in Europe at the end of the fifteenth century, to the present-day understanding of the disease. The author delves into the complex relationship between syphilis and tuberculosis, highlighting the challenges of diagnosis and treatment when these diseases coexist. The book explores the various pathological manifestations of syphilis in the bones, joints, and soft tissues, offering a comprehensive guide to the clinical presentation, diagnosis, and surgical management of each condition. The author provides practical guidance on the use of imaging techniques, such as radiographs, to aid in diagnosis and monitor treatment progress. The text also discusses the potential complications and sequelae of syphilitic infections, such as gummatous inflammation and osteomyelitis, and outlines appropriate treatment strategies. Throughout the book, the author emphasizes the importance of early diagnosis and prompt treatment, highlighting the positive outcomes associated with timely medical intervention.
